Abstract
The embodiment of the invention provides a kind of impervious barrier detection system and method based on magnetic field, are related to technical field of nondestructive testing, can be detected by magnetic field data in lower layer's impervious barrier breakage.The system includes: signal source, for providing electric signal;The transmitting terminal and receiving terminal of connecting signal source, are relatively arranged on the two sides of detected impervious barrier;Magnetic signal acquisition device, for acquiring detected impervious barrier institute overlay area magnetic field data;Processor, for being handled magnetic field data the breakage to determine detected impervious barrier.This method comprises: providing the first electric signal first for transmitting terminal, and the second electric signal is provided for receiving terminal;Then the magnetic field data for being detected impervious barrier institute overlay area is acquired, and magnetic field data is handled;The last breakage according to treated magnetic field data determines detected impervious barrier.Technical solution provided in an embodiment of the present invention is suitable for during the damage testing of impervious barrier.

[background technique]
With the rapid development of social economy, the quantity of China's Solid Waste Landfills gradually increases, therewith landfill yard
Bring pollution problem is also got worse.Wherein more severe is exactly the percolate that generates in landfill yard to underground water first
Pollution problem.
Domestic Solid Waste Landfills are generally equipped with bilayer or multilayer flexible barrier layers (Flexible now
Impervious Layer, FIL).Core seepage control system of the FIL as landfill yard, generallys use high density polyethylene (HDPE) (High
Density Polyethylene, HDPE) film composition.Currently, since the manufacturing defect of HDPE film itself, Landfill Site Design do not conform to
Reason, the machinery in work progress or sharp object damage and other reasons, HDPE film generally existing breakage before being put into use.Cause
This in order to effectively on source control percolate pollution problem, required according to relevant national standard, needed before being put into use
Integrity detection is carried out to FIL, to find the position of newly-built FIL breakage in time.
In the prior art, generally the breakage of upper layer FIL is detected using electrical detection method, usually on upper layer
One or more transmitting terminals are placed in the top of FIL, and on upper layer, one or more receiving terminal are placed in the lower section of FIL, work as upper layer
When FIL has breakage, emit terminal and receiving terminal by damaged and constitute current supply circuit, then by the electric field to current supply circuit into
Row analysis, judges the position of upper layer FIL breakage.
It realizes in process of the present invention, at least there are the following problems in the prior art for inventor's discovery:
Due to FIL layers of insulating effect, in the system with two or more layers impervious barrier, electricity inspection in the prior art
Survey method can not be used for middle lower layer FIL layers of damage testing.
[summary of the invention]
In view of this, the embodiment of the invention provides a kind of impervious barrier detection system and method based on magnetic field, magnetic field number
According to the breakage for determining impervious barrier, do not influenced by impervious barrier insulating effect, can be used for detecting in lower layer's impervious barrier it is broken
Damage.

Under normal conditions, impervious barrier is the good highly resistant material of insulation performance, such as high density polyethylene (HDPE) (High
Density Polyethylene, HDPE).
As shown in Figure 1, the system comprises:
Signal source 11, for providing electric signal.
Emit terminal 12, is connected to the first end of the signal source 11;Receiving terminal 13 is connected to the signal source 11
Second end;Transmitting terminal 12 and receiving terminal 13 are relatively arranged on the two sides of detected impervious barrier.
Magnetic signal acquisition device 14, for acquiring the magnetic field data of the detected impervious barrier institute overlay area.
It should be noted that being detected impervious barrier institute overlay area includes: to be somebody's turn to do in space where being detected impervious barrier at this
The region in the region and/or downside that are detected on the upside of impervious barrier.
Wherein, magnetic field data can include but is not limited to magnetic flux, magnetic induction intensity, any one in magnetic density or more
Kind.Magnetic induction intensity is used to indicate the power in magnetic field in physics, and magnetic induction intensity is bigger, and expression magnetic induction is stronger.Magnetic induction
Intensity indicates that the international system of units (SI) is tesla (being expressed as T) usually using symbol B.And magnetic induction density B and some plane face
The product of product S, the referred to as magnetic flux of the plane indicate, international system of units (SI) weber (is expressed as Wb) usually using symbol Φ.Magnetic
Density is to define magnetic induction density B from another angle, it indicate to pass perpendicularly through the magnetic line of force of unit area number, can be with
Reflect the density degree of the magnetic line of force in quantity.
Processor 15, for being handled the magnetic field data with the breakage of the determination detected impervious barrier.
Specifically, signal source 11 can be an exciting signal source, the electric signal provided can be swashing for direct current or exchange
Encourage signal.In one possible implementation, if signal source 11 provides continuous current excitation signal, transmitting terminal 12 is connected
The output end of signal source 11, the input terminal of 13 connecting signal source of receiving terminal.
For emitting the specific location of terminal 12 and receiving terminal 13, it can be transmitting terminal 12 and be placed in detected impervious barrier
In the medium of upside, receiving terminal 13 is placed in the medium on the downside of detected impervious barrier;Alternatively, transmitting terminal 12 be placed in it is detected
In medium on the downside of impervious barrier, the medium that receiving terminal 13 is placed on the upside of detected impervious barrier is medium.Wherein, medium can be wet
The soil of profit, geotechnological guide net or geosynthetics clay liner (Geosynthetic Clay by pouring processing
Liner, GCL) etc. medium with good conductivity.
In a kind of possible application scenarios, if detected impervious barrier has adjacent impervious barrier in transmitting 12 place side of terminal,
Then emit terminal 12 to be set between detected impervious barrier and adjacent impervious barrier;If being detected anti-in 13 place side of receiving terminal
Infiltration layer has adjacent impervious barrier, then receiving terminal 13 is set between detected impervious barrier and adjacent impervious barrier.As shown in fig. 1,
Transmitting terminal 12 is placed between detected impervious barrier and adjacent upper impervious barrier by presetting discharge guiding pipe in landfill yard by pouring
It (is placed in the water or salt water between two membranes) in the geotechnological guide net of processing;Receiving terminal 13 is buried at detected antiseepage
In the soil in layer left side.
In a kind of feasible implementation, magnetic signal acquisition device 14 can be the mobile collection device of dual sensor.
14 position of magnetic signal acquisition device flexibly moves, and can carry out grid type wheel in the entire impervious barrier institute overlay area that is detected
It follows, to acquire the magnetic field data of each position, and at least two magnetic field datas is acquired by dual sensor every time.Certainly, magnetic
Signal pickup assembly 14 is also possible to single-sensor or multiple sensors, and it is not limited in the embodiment of the present invention.In view of magnetic
The factor of two aspects of accuracy, manufacturing cost of field data, magnetic signal acquisition device 14 can use dual sensor.
Wherein, sensor mentioned here is high-precision magnetometric sensor, the specific can be that rotary proton sensor.?
When sensor sensing magnetic field data, inside is greater than rich in the current polarizing that the liquid of proton is passed through in electric current pop-off
The rotary proton signal of noise level is decayed, and this rotary proton signal is the magnetic field data that sensor sensing obtains.
Processor 15 handles magnetic field data, and then provides magnetic field power point in detected impervious barrier institute overlay area
The processing such as the schematic images of cloth or the magnetic field data for being easy to discrimination magnetic field power is as a result, and save the magnetic field number after final process
According to.Wherein, averaging, difference processing, Fast Fourier Transform (FFT), small echo change can include but is not limited to the processing of magnetic field data
At least one of change.
Processor 15 integrates in a computer under normal conditions, and computer can collect processing function, control function and show
Show that function in one, can be personal computer (Personal Computer, PC), personal digital assistant (Personal
Digital Assistant, PDA), radio hand-held equipment, tablet computer (Tablet Computer), mobile phone etc..In order to more preferable
The detection for impervious barrier, select in the embodiment of the present invention handheld tablet computer as central processing unit, the hand-held is flat
Plate computer meets the hardware index of software development, and has certain waterproof ability.
If being detected impervious barrier has breakage, emits terminal 12 and receiving terminal 13 and powered back by damage location formation
Road, the magnetic effect (Biot-Savart law, Biot-Savart Law) based on electric current is maximum by the electric current of damage location,
Induced magnetic field is also most strong, acquires the magnetic field data for being detected impervious barrier institute overlay area by magnetic signal acquisition device 14 at this time,
Damage location can be determined based on the size of magnetic field data.
It should be noted that damage location can be determined according to the imaging of magnetic field data in specific application scenarios, than
Such as in the three-dimensional simulation figure in magnetic field, wave crest or wave trough position may be damage location.
Optionally, as shown in Figure 1, the magnetic signal acquisition device 14 includes:
First sensor 141 and second sensor 142 are used to incude the magnetic of the detected impervious barrier institute overlay area
Field data, the spacing between the first sensor 141 and the second sensor 142 are fixed.
Data collecting instrument 143 is all connected with, for acquiring with the first sensor 141, the second sensor 142
State the magnetic field data that first sensor 141 is sensed with the second sensor 142.
Wherein, data collecting instrument 143 enables sampling channel, setting sampling range, setting sample frequency according to sampling policy
And orderly multichannel magnetic field data acquisition is carried out, and pass through universal serial bus (Universal Serial Bus, USB) or nothing
Magnetic field data is uploaded to processor 15 by line transmission.
It should be noted that magnetic signal acquisition device 14 includes the fixed first sensor 141 of spacing and second sensor
142, the acquisition mode of this double sensor type does difference to each collected at least two magnetic field data by processor 15
Processing can effectively eliminate earth's magnetic field and other interference magnetic field reasons for its use noises, and obtained magnetic field data signal-to-noise ratio is more
Height improves detection accuracy.And in order to better meet detection demand, between first sensor 141 and second sensor 142
The size of constant spacing can be adjusted.

The impervious barrier detection method based on magnetic field that the embodiment of the invention provides a kind of is suitable for any possible reality as above
System described in existing mode, as shown in Figure 3, which comprises
201, signal source provides the first electric signal for transmitting terminal, and provides the second electric signal for receiving terminal.
Wherein, first electric signal is direct-flow positive pole signal (pumping signal), and second electric signal is direct current cathode
Signal (pumping signal);Alternatively, first electric signal and second electric signal are low-frequency ac signal (pumping signal).
202, magnetic signal acquisition device acquires the magnetic field data for being detected impervious barrier institute overlay area.
It should be noted that the magnetic field of designated position is mainly by transmitting terminal and receiving terminal by being detected impervious barrier
The magnetic field of the current generated induction of damage location and earth's magnetic field are constituted.
When detected impervious barrier has damaged, emits terminal and receiving terminal by damage location and forms current supply circuit,
Maximum by the electric current of damage location based on Biot-Savart law, the induced magnetic field of generation is also most strong, therefore is believed based on magnetic
Number acquisition device repeating query is entirely detected the region that impervious barrier is covered, and acquires magnetic field data, and then according to the big of magnetic field data
Small judgement damage location.
203, processor handles the magnetic field data.
Specifically, processor can carry out data processing to magnetic field data, and then provide the detected impervious barrier institute area of coverage
The processing results such as the schematic diagram of magnetic field strength distribution or the magnetic field data for being easy to discrimination magnetic field power in domain.
204, the processor is according to the breakage of treated magnetic field data the determines detected impervious barrier.
Specifically, can judge that being detected impervious barrier has several places' breakages according to the processing result of magnetic field data, and damaged
Specific location etc..
The impervious barrier detection method based on magnetic field that foregoing invention embodiment provides controls signal source and provides for transmitting terminal
First electric signal provides the second electric signal for receiving terminal, emits terminal and receiving terminal is relatively arranged on detected impervious barrier
Two sides emit when impervious barrier has breakage and constitute current supply circuit by damaged between terminal and receiving terminal, pass through magnetic at this time
Signal pickup assembly acquires the magnetic field data for being detected impervious barrier institute overlay area, and the magnetic effect based on electric current passes through damaged position
The electric current set is maximum, and magnetic field is also most strong, therefore the breakage of the detected impervious barrier can be determined according to the size of magnetic field data
Situation.Technical solution provided in an embodiment of the present invention determines the breakage of impervious barrier by magnetic field data, not will receive antiseepage
The influence of layer insulating effect can detecte the breakage of middle lower layer's impervious barrier in the system with multilayer impervious barrier.
Furthermore, it is understood that in conjunction with preceding method process, the alternatively possible implementation of the embodiment of the present invention, for step
Rapid 204 realization additionally provides following methods process to the specific determination method of damage location, as shown in Figure 4, comprising:
If 2041, any position treated magnetic field data is greater than damaged threshold in the detected impervious barrier institute overlay area
Value, then it is damaged to determine that the position occurs for the processor.
Specifically, damaged threshold value can be the magnetic field data average value of the multiple positions in position periphery, it is also possible to one
Empirical value, or can be determined by the average magnetic field data for being entirely detected impervious barrier institute overlay area.
When treated for some position in detected impervious barrier institute overlay area, there is wave crest in magnetic field data under normal conditions
It is damaged then to can be determined that the position occurs for formula variation.
